如果你是一位音樂愛好者,那么你一定會喜歡這個方便快捷的Vue動感音樂下載器。Vue動感音樂下載器使用Vue.js編寫,可以將優秀的音樂下載到您的設備上。這個下載器非常容易使用,只需簡單的幾步操作就可以下載自己喜歡的音樂文件。
使用Vue動感音樂下載器,首先我們需要安裝一下必要的依賴:
npm install vue-music-downloader
npm install axios
安裝完成后,app.js的代碼就可以編寫如下:
import Vue from 'vue'
import App from './App.vue'
import axios from 'axios'
axios.defaults.baseURL = 'http://localhost:3000/'
Vue.prototype.$http = axios
Vue.config.productionTip = false
new Vue({
render: h =>h(App),
}).$mount('#app')
然后在組件中編寫以下代碼就可以輕松下載你喜歡的音樂了:
downloadSong(){
let url = this.song.url
let name = this.song.name
let author = this.song.author
let filename = name + '-' + author
this.$http({
method: 'get',
url: url,
responseType: 'blob'
}).then(res =>{
const link = document.createElement('a')
link.href = window.URL.createObjectURL(new Blob([res.data]))
link.download = filename + '.mp3'
document.body.appendChild(link)
link.click()
document.body.removeChild(link)
})
}
使用這個Vue動感音樂下載器,你可以輕松下載自己喜歡的音樂并保存在自己的設備上,時刻享受優秀音樂帶來的快樂和放松。
總之,Vue動感音樂下載器就是一個非常有用的工具,可以讓音樂愛好者輕松地下載自己喜歡的音樂。
上一篇vue div形狀
下一篇python 查找非負數